Step one in the method involves drilling a pilot hole, which serves being a guide for the rest of the operation. The pilot hole is drilled horizontally, pursuing a pre-identified path that avoids hurdles like current utilities together with other underground buildings. The next stage requires reaming, wherever the opening is gradually enlarged to your expected diameter. Last but not least, the pipe or cable is pulled with the freshly fashioned gap. This process may be used for different sorts of infrastructure, together with water traces, sewage pipes, electrical cables, and even more.

Certainly one of the simplest procedures for optimizing Horizontal Directional Drilling is the usage of mud motors, which assist to propel the drill bit forward. The mud motor is powered by drilling fluid, that is pumped down the drill string to chill the little bit and sustain tension. This fluid also aids to get rid of debris in the borehole, guaranteeing the drill can proceed going smoothly. By managing the movement amount and pressure in the drilling fluid, operators can manage the necessary stability between the force needed to move the drill little bit and the necessity to reduce environmental effect.
